The special education department offers a cross-categorical service delivery model for students who are eligible for service through their IEP. We endeavor to address the special needs of our students throughout their academic day by offering both teamed and self-contained classes. Each student is given the assistance necessary to reach his or her potenial either through consultation with general education staff, monitoring and or direct teaching of the classes in which the student is enrolled.
Team-Taught Classes
General Education classes with a general education content teacher co-teaching with a special education teacher providing accomodations and support within the classroom setting.
Self-Contained Classes
6-10 identified students with a special education teacher in a seperate classroom.
Meets the content requirements for Standards of Learning. POS driven.
Uses textbook from general education curriculum with accomodations or adaptions as necessary.
Education for Employment Classes
Self-contained classes for those students who require functional academic instruction and vocation training support. Designed especially for those students who are pursing a special diploma through the alternate assessment program.
Basic Skills Classes
Classes of 6-10 students who are scheduled into four or more general education classes. Addresses study skill remediation and organizational support. SOL support.
